Formula
dL/yr = bbl/decade × 158.987
bbl/decade = dL/yr ÷ 158.987
Conversion table
| 1 bbl/decade | 158.987 dL/yr |
| 5 bbl/decade | 794.936 dL/yr |
| 10 bbl/decade | 1589.87 dL/yr |
| 20 bbl/decade | 3179.75 dL/yr |
| 50 bbl/decade | 7949.36 dL/yr |
| 100 bbl/decade | 15898.7 dL/yr |
| 500 bbl/decade | 79493.6 dL/yr |
| 1000 bbl/decade | 158987 dL/yr |

Frequently asked questions
What is the source unit in this conversion?
The source unit is oil barrels per decade (bbl/decade). The Oil Barrel (bbl) is a unit of volume. The Decade (decade) is a unit of time.
What is the destination unit in this conversion?
The destination unit is deciliters per year (dL/yr). The Deciliter (dL) is a unit of volume. The Year (yr) is a unit of time.
How do I convert oil barrels per decade to deciliters per year?
Multiply the oil barrels per decade value by 158.987 to get deciliters per year. For example, 10 bbl/decade × 158.987 = 1589.87 dL/yr.
Is the oil barrels per decade to deciliters per year conversion exact?
It's exact under the SI-based volume and time definitions used here, since both units convert to cubic meters per second through fixed, non-rounded factors.
Where is this conversion commonly used?
Flow rate conversions like this are used in plumbing, HVAC, irrigation, chemical processing, fuel and water metering, and engineering flow calculations.
Can I convert deciliters per year back to oil barrels per decade?
Yes. Divide the deciliters per year value by 158.987 (or multiply by 0.00628981) to get oil barrels per decade.
